You also must consider your understanding of the intricacies of managing a property yourself and whether you have the skills to manage a manager.Do you know anything about property maintenance, are you at all experienced or handy with tools. do you understand the functions of the different buildings trades, do you know the costs associated with the trades.If you have not been hands on involved in managing your own property it is extremely difficult to manage a property manager.

The plan is subject to UDFI on other leveraged investments not secured by real property such as margin trading in stocks.A Solo 401k is subject to Unrelated Business Income Tax (UBIT) when engaging in a trade or business activity on a regular or repeated basis - as opposed to receiving passive income.
